Job DescriptionPURPOSE
Perform a variety of secretarial and administrative assistant duties to relieve the Director of administrative and clerical detail; plan, coordinate and organize office activities and coordinate flow of communications, correspondence and information for the Director.
MINIMUM QUALIFICATION
- Any combination equivalent to: graduation from high school supplemented by college-level coursework in business, secretarial science or a related field and four years of increasingly responsible secretarial or administrative assistant experience.
- Must have strong office, computer, public relations and oral and written communication skills.
- Must possess knowledge of the terminology, practices and procedures of assigned office.
ESSENTIAL FUNCTIONS
- Provide confidential secretarial and administrative support services to the Director; assure smooth and efficient office operations; assist with coordinating and assure proper and timely completion of office projects and activities; plan, coordinate and organize office activities and coordinate flow of communications and information; establish and maintain filing systems; receive, sort, and route incoming mail as needed.
- Serve as the primary secretary to the Director; compose, independently or from oral instructions, note or rough draft, a variety of correspondence; review, revise, edit, format and proofread a variety of documents and information; provide public relations and liaison services; initiate, screen and receive telephone calls; take, retrieve and relay messages as needed; respond to requests, complaints and questions from staff and the public.
- Receive visitors, including administrators, staff, students and the public; provide assistance or direct to appropriate staff; exercise independent judgment in resolving a variety of issues and problems; communicate Director’s instructions to students, parents and staff; refer difficult issues to the Director.
- Perform a variety of clerical accounting duties in support of assigned functions as required; research, compile and verify a variety of data and information using assigned computer system; prepare and maintain a variety of records, logs and reports related to programs, projects, services, financial activity, budgets, personnel, students, communications and assigned duties; compute statistical information for various reports; prepare, process and evaluate a variety of forms, applications and documents;
prepare, verify and process payroll materials and information as assigned. - Maintain appointment, project and activity schedules and calendars; coordinate travel arrangements and reservations as necessary; process claims and reimbursements as required; coordinate, attend, reserve facilities and equipment for a variety of meetings and events as assigned; compile and prepare agenda items and other required information and materials for meetings and other events; take, transcribe and distribute minutes as directed.
- As assigned, monitor inventory levels of office and designated supplies and equipment; order, receive and maintain appropriate levels of inventory; prepare and process purchase orders, invoices and requisitions and arrange for payments as required.
- Perform related duties as assigned by the Director to meet the particular needs of the building/unit.
